Q: Is 2,934,270 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,934,270 is a composite number.

Why is 2,934,270 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,934,270 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 9 10 15 18 30 45 90 32,603 65,206 97,809 163,015 195,618 293,427 326,030 489,045 586,854 978,090 1,467,135 and 2,934,270, with no remainder.

Since 2,934,270 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,934,270, it is a composite number.
